Just got a new puppy that was nutered a fews ago. Can I introduce him to my other dog? Everyone keeps telling me no because of parvo.

If your dog is fully vaccinated for parvo and the puppy is healthy with no abnormal signs then parvo should not be a issue. I am also assuming that your puppy has started his vaccinations, as well. If the puppy has a history of having parvo or has been exposed to parvo then you may want to delay the introduction, especially if your dog is not up to date on vaccines.
